                                   “Soul Safe”
Hebrews 6:17, 18
God also bound Himself with an oath, so that those who received the
promise could be perfectly sure that He would never change His mind. 
So God has given us both His promise and His oath.  These two things
are unchangeable because it is impossible for God to lie.  (NLT)

     From the moment sin entered into God's Story, He made an oath and promised us a Savior, one that would save us from our sin and banishment from God's eternal Presence—that one day we would walk in His Presence once again, to live in a personal relationship with Him forever.  He kept His promise by sending His Son, Jesus Christ, to die the death we deserved, to cleanse our sins with His holy blood, and to remove the barrier that made it impossible for us to be with our God, at any time or anywhere.  And we are now waiting for the Lord to come and finish His Plan, so we can physically live with Him forever in our newly created bodies, eternal Home, and New Earth.  This is the Promise of God that keeps our souls safe and our hopes alive.
     But to be a part of His glorious Kingdom to come you must embrace His every Word and every promise as the absolute Truth, not just those words or promises that suit your agenda.  You must get rid of your own interpretations and learn to fully trust the Lord with every area of your life.  Our Lord God did not come as your Savior to please Himself or because He had to. He did it because He gave an oath and made a promise, and God cannot break an oath or fail to live up to His promises any more than He can tell a lie or claim He doesn't exist.  You have a loving God. my friend, One who loves you so much that He refused to let you suffer the eternal consequences of your inherent sinfulness and the rebellion you live in against His righteousness. Never doubt God's love or His commitment to save your soul, because He did it before you ever knew you needed it or that He did it.
